Yoga studio Physical fitness programAbout the Club
All level onsite yoga and group fitness classes: Vinyasa Flow, Power Flow, Slow Flow, Restorative Yoga, YIN, Yoga Tone, Yoga Core, Tone, Core Tone.
Heated & non-heated classes.
